The wine is not only interesting in the glass. How did Trier become a wine metropolis, what events caused the Moselle wine to suffer, what connections still exist today and why is it actually called ‘King Riesling’? Hear the exciting details of the wine history of the Moselle, Saar and Ruwer since Roman times. Wine was even grown in the Trier amphitheatre! You will be shown some of the striking points that characterise Trier as a wine city and, of course, there will be no lack of stories about the Moselle kings and Saar barons. Whether with friends or family at home or as a supplement after a company meeting, this digital presentation offers varied and amusing entertainment.
